使用人工耳蜗的儿童的声音情绪感知

Vocal Emotion Perception in Children Using Cochlear Implant.

Abstract

The significance of emotional prosody in social communication is well-established, yet research on emotion perception among cochlear implant (CI) users is less extensive. This study aims to explore vocal emotion perception in children using CI and bimodal hearing devices and compare them with their normal hearing (NH) peers. The study involved children aged 4-10 years with unilateral CI and contralateral hearing aid (HA), matched with NH peers by gender and listening age. Children were selected using snowball sampling for the CI group and purposive sampling for the NH group. Vocal emotion perception was assessed for semantically neutral sentences in "happy," "sad," and "angry" emotions using a 3 alternate forced choice test. The NH group demonstrated significantly superior emotion perception (P=.002) compared to the CI group. Both groups accurately identified the "happy" emotion. However, the NH group had higher scores for the "angry" emotion compared to the "sad" emotion, while the CI group showed better scores for "sad" than "angry" emotion. Bimodal hearing devices improved recognition of "sad"and "angry" emotions, with a decrease in confusion percentages. The unbiased hit (Hu) value provided more substantial insight than the hit score. Bimodal hearing devices enhance the perception of "sad" and "angry" vocal emotions compared to using a CI alone, likely due to the HA providing the temporal fine structure cues, thereby better representing fundamental frequency variations. Children with unilateral CI benefit significantly in the perception of emotions by using a HA in the contralateral ear, aiding in better socio-emotional development.

摘要

情感韵律在社交交流中的重要性已得到充分证实,但针对人工耳蜗(CI)使用者的情绪感知研究则相对较少。本研究旨在探索使用 CI 和双模式听力设备的儿童的声音情绪感知,并将其与正常听力(NH)同龄人进行比较。研究对象为年龄在 4-10 岁、单侧使用 CI 和对侧助听器(HA)的儿童,按照性别和听力年龄与 NH 同龄人相匹配。使用雪球抽样法选择 CI 组的儿童,使用目的抽样法选择 NH 组的儿童。使用 3 种交替强制选择测试法,对语义中性的句子进行“快乐”、“悲伤”和“愤怒”三种情绪的声音情绪感知评估。NH 组的情绪感知明显优于 CI 组(P=.002)。两组儿童都能准确识别“快乐”情绪。然而,与“悲伤”情绪相比,NH 组对“愤怒”情绪的得分更高,而 CI 组对“悲伤”情绪的得分则高于“愤怒”情绪。双模式听力设备提高了对“悲伤”和“愤怒”情绪的识别能力,降低了混淆百分比。无偏击中值(Hu)值比击中得分提供了更有意义的见解。与单独使用 CI 相比,双模式听力设备增强了对“悲伤”和“愤怒”声音情绪的感知,这可能是因为 HA 提供了时间精细结构线索,从而更好地代表了基频变化。单侧 CI 儿童在对侧耳朵使用 HA 后,在情绪感知方面受益显著,有助于更好的社会情感发展。
